20 inch 4:3, 1600x1200 IPS Pivot, swivel, VESA supported, decent OSD USB extensions the only complaint would be, no up to date connectors. Since these monitors are quite old, HDMI or Displayports are not supported. But its all good. Overall Happy with the monitor. The images are crisp, The response rate is excellent, viewing angle is A+.
